Matthew Morrison
Matthew James Morrison, born on October 30, 1978, is a multifaceted American performer celebrated for his talents as an actor, dancer, and singer-songwriter. Morrison gained widespread recognition for his dynamic performances in both Broadway and Off-Broadway productions. Notably, he captivated audiences as Link Larkin in the hit musical Hairspray. His television breakthrough came with the role of Will Schuester on the acclaimed Fox series Glee, which aired from 2009 to 2015, showcasing his singing and acting prowess.
In 2012, Morrison expanded his artistic horizons by signing with Adam Levine's 222 Records, further establishing his presence in the music industry. His stage achievements include a Tony Award nomination for his exceptional portrayal of Fabrizio Nacarelli in the enchanting musical The Light in the Piazza.
Morrison's talent continued to shine when he took on the lead role of J.M. Barrie in the Broadway adaptation of Finding Neverland, where he starred from March 2015 until January 2016.
